Bitcoin-only air-gapped hardware signer. The most trusted hardware wallet in the Bitcoin privacy community. Never connects to a computer. PSBT signing via MicroSD or QR. Duress PIN support. Open source firmware by Coinkite.

Yes. Coldcard is based in CA, which is a Five Eyes member country (US, UK, CA, AU, NZ). Authorities in Five Eyes countries can compel providers to hand over data and issue gag orders preventing disclosure.
Use Coldcard with caution. Canada = Five Eyes jurisdiction, but Coldcard is a hardware product — Coinkite holds no user data or keys. Purchase anonymously (use a P.O. box or privacy-preserving shipping). Order with Monero or cash-equivalent if possible. Firmware is open source.
